logo

Output 6dc76116393d9fc1f115bce4ba6a28d3458fbc7d128c3e64428e967bd29346fa:4

value
7866793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f373c2b73f496d120e98caf089d66f408790bf OP_EQUAL
address
3BMEX3JzJh8peCD3wHAQqyJCpZ2RszhiLq
transaction
6dc76116393d9fc1f115bce4ba6a28d3458fbc7d128c3e64428e967bd29346fa